During spinal decompression treatment the patient lies fully clothed and secured by a pelvic belt on a comfortable, computer controlled table.
The pelvic belt is attached to a tensionometer, which plays a key role in accurately administering this non-invasive procedure. Precise measurements of tension and pressure changes guide the specific use of the spinal decompression table, enabling the specifically trained therapist to focus on decompression to the specific level of spinal dysfunction.
Most patients with low back pain require an average of one session per day for 20 to 25 visits. Each session lasts about 30 minutes. The patient's progress is continually evaluated, and adjustments to the treatment plan are made as required.
